The Vixen
Once there lived, in the dense forests of the mountain foothills, a Vixen, with her three pups. The Vixen had recently given birth to the litter of three and had to constantly look after them and nurse them. During the day the Vixen would rest under the bushes, basking at a vantage point and in the night time, would retire within the comforts of her den. The Vixen had collected soil, branches, sticks, twigs and leaves and had made a cosy bedding to comfort her pups.
The Vixen was very happy with her pups. The Vixen had to go out searching for food for herself. The pups were only 2 weeks old and had not been weaned off her milk. The Vixen would scurry around the dense forest, mapping the entire terrain, searching for fruits, berries and grasses or would hunt for birds or insects. The Vixen would occasionally bring back her catch to her den and stock it for the winter.
In a modest cabin, a few miles away from the mountain foothills, lived a Hunter. The Hunter had a dog named ‘Bandit’. Bandit was a Foxhound, bread especially for hunting foxes.
